Uperlacholgarh - Sandhol, Mandi

Uperlacholgarh is a village situated in the Sandhol tehsil of Mandi district, Himachal Pradesh. Devgarh serves as the Gram Panchayat for Uperlacholgarh village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Uperlacholgarh is 013625. The village covers a total geographical area of 73.97 hectares and falls under the 176090 pincode. Tira Sujanpur is the nearest town.

Uperlacholgarh village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dharampur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Uperlacholgarh

According to the 2011 Census, Uperlacholgarh village had a total population of 134 people, including 65 males and 69 females, living in 26 households. The sex ratio was 1,062 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 78.99%, with male literacy at 93.22% and female literacy at 65.00%.
